Lainey Wilson Teases ‘Elevated’ Stagecoach Headlining Set with Surprises Ahead of Festival Debut
Country music powerhouse Lainey Wilson is gearing up for her first-ever headlining performance at Stagecoach 2026, promising fans an “elevated show” packed with surprises when she takes the T-Mobile Mane Stage on Saturday, April 25, at the Empire Polo Club in Indio, California.
In an exclusive interview with PEOPLE at the Los Angeles premiere of her feature film debut Reminders of Him on March 9, 2026, the 33-year-old star shared fresh details about her set preparations.
“We are in the weeds right now with planning our Stagecoach set, and we’ve got some really cool things,” Wilson revealed. “I actually was talking to my band leader earlier today. It is going to be really great, and we got some surprises.”
She added, “I don’t need to say too much… but it’s really cool. I think it’s definitely going to be an elevated show. I feel like we’re getting to play some stuff that we haven’t played in a minute, and it’s going to be a fun show.”
Wilson’s rise to headliner status comes after years of building momentum: she first appeared at Stagecoach in lower slots, but her 2024 album Whirlwind earned a Grammy nomination for Best Country Album and fueled her debut world tour, which kicked off in Switzerland in March 2025 and wrapped in Florida in November.
Now, as one of three headliners alongside Cody Johnson (Friday) and Post Malone (Sunday), she’s ready to deliver a career-highlight moment.
The multi-talented artist is also expanding her reach into acting. Fresh off her recurring role as country singer Abby in season 5 of Yellowstone, Wilson makes her big-screen debut as Amy in Reminders of Him, the adaptation of Colleen Hoover’s 2022 bestselling novel.
The film, starring Maika Monroe, Tyriq Withers, Rudy Pankow, Lauren Graham, Bradley Whitford, and Jennifer Robertson, hit theaters on March 13, 2026. Wilson attended the premiere in a striking all-black lace jumpsuit, turning heads on the red carpet.
